Au Sable Forks, New York short-term rentals run an average of 46% occupancy and $104 RevPAR across the year.
Au Sable Forks short-term rentals run 46% average occupancy across the year, producing an annual RevPAR of $104 — occupancy multiplied by average daily rate.
From July 2025 to July 2026, Au Sable Forks's occupancy is down 3.2% and RevPAR is down 5.1%.
On AirDNA's seasonality scale, Au Sable Forks scores 74 out of 100, where a higher score means steadier demand year-round and a lower score means sharper peak-and-trough swings.
Au Sable Forks's Seasonality subscore is 74 out of 100, one of five inputs to its overall Market Score of 80. A higher score means steadier demand across the year.
Seasonality is the percentage gap between Au Sable Forks's lowest and highest monthly average revenue over the past year — the smaller the swing, the higher the score.
It is benchmarked against other short-term rental markets in the same country with at least 15 active listings.
